Product Details:

  • N-Series Class D 1 ohms Stable Monoblock Amplifier
  • RMS Power Rating:
    • 4 ohms: 670 watts x 1 channel
    • 2 ohms: 1100 watts x 1 channel
    • 1 ohm: 1500 watts x 1 channel
  • Total RMS power output: 1500 watts
  • LED Power/Protect Light
  • Wired bass level remote control included
  • Speaker-level (high-level) inputs
  • Signal sensing remote turn-on
  • 4-way protection circuitry (thermal, overload, speaker short protection and DC offset)
  • Balanced differential inputs eliminate noise picked up by signal cables
  • Input sensitivity:
    • Low level and High level: 0.2 - 10 volts
  • Frequency Response: 20 - 250 Hz
  • Total Harmonic Distortion (THD): <0.1%%
  • Signal to Noise Ratio: >96 dB
  • Variable low-pass filter: 50 - 250 Hz
  • Subsonic filter: 10 - 55 Hz
  • Variable Bass Boost: 0 - 18 dB
  • 4 AWG gauge amplifier wiring kit is recommended for installation
  • Dimensions: 10.15" L x 4.42" W x 1.73" H
  • 1-year Warranty from the Original Purchase Date
  • MFR #: NDA15001

So excited. Overheating issues

I am a professional installer and picked this amp up to push 2 alpine type s 12s in my off-road 4x4 vehicle. Was moved to purchase by the price and specs because there’s a chance it could get destroyed in my jeep on the trail and didn’t want to drop twice the money on focal or JL to go in a soft top jeep I drive on the weekends, was also super excited that this claims to be stable at 1 ohm. With my 2 2ohm dvc subs wired to 1 ohm it absolutely BANGS…..for 8 minutes flat….then it’s hot enough to cook a steak on. Ventilation is not the problem, it’s bolted directly into the bare metal under my front seat and the vehicle is doors off most of the time. Ground is not the problem, have it powered on 0 gauge wire literally welded to the chassis. I’m going to tear apart my custom box and rewire to 2 ohms and try again. Hopefully it calms it down with more impedance. I’m sure it’s a good product, everybody else seems to have good reviews(another factor that led to my decision to purchase) but I’m a bit underwhelmed on the outcome. It’s no fun pulling your interior out twice and rebuilding a custom box, breaking sealed gaskets, and rewiring, for a chance for it to work properly. If you buy this amp, for the love of all that is good in this world I would highly suggest not wiring down to 1 ohm on anything remotely power hungry. Also, my gain, well really all my settings are zeroed out to the bare minimum at this point, has not corrected the issue in the slightest. Original purchase was brand new from Sonic Electronix. Works good! Nice and small so easy to mount

Works good! Small and powerful, have it running a sundown 12 1000rms, it has no issues. Only complaint is i wish the controls were on the top not the side so easier tuning after installed. Also wish the power inputs were 1/0 instead of 4 gauge
